https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Greek_fireGreek fire was an incendiary weapon used by the Eastern Roman Empire beginning c. 672.Used to set fire to enemy ships, it consisted of a combustible compound emitted by a flame-throwing weapon. Some historians believe it could be ignited on contact with water, and was probably based on naphtha and quicklime.The Byzantines typically used it in naval battles to great …

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Delian_LeagueThe Delian League, founded in 478 BC, was an association of Greek city-states, with the number of members numbering between 150 and 330 under the leadership of Athens, whose purpose was to continue fighting the Persian Empire after the Greek victory in the Battle of Plataea at the end of the Second Persian invasion of Greece..
